This work documents Saudi women who have succeeded in operating their own small businesses, namely in the production of apparel goods. The book identifies the reasons that motivate women to establish this kind of work and the factors that help women to be successful in apparel production in Saudi Arabia. Additionally, the book explores the challenges that women encounter in the apparel production field. 14 female small business owners were interviewed in Saudi Arabia to gain an in-depth understanding of Saudi entrepreneurs' motives, successes, and challenges. The book adds new insight related to small business success and failure.
